Last night Co.next – Norfolk Chambers of Commerce hosted a wonderful event around “The Power of Linked In”.
A few take aways from last night;
👉🏼 Think how your profile looks to prospective employers and future employees, people will scope you out (aka stalk) you online to see what you are all about
👉🏼 Turn ‘connections’ into real life, meet up, go for a coffee, make genuine connections (there was plenty of people in the room who have become friends of our team from a little linked in connection!)
👉🏼 Be you. Be authentic. Otherwise you’ll look like a twat when people meet you & your profile doesn’t match! (Quote from Rebecca Headden)
